The footwear industry relies on different types of machinery to produce shoes efficiently and maintain consistent quality. From cutting materials to assembling soles, each machine plays an important role in the production process. Whether producing sports shoes, leather shoes, safety shoes, or casual footwear, manufacturers often depend on several essential machines to complete the job.
A shoe cutting machine is used to cut leather, fabric, synthetic materials, and other components into specific shapes. Accurate cutting helps reduce material waste and ensures consistency during production. This machine is often one of the first steps in shoe manufacturing because every shoe component starts with properly prepared materials.
After materials are cut, sewing machines are used to stitch different parts of the upper together. Strong and neat stitching is important for both product quality and appearance. Depending on the shoe style, factories may use different sewing machines for various materials and designs.
A toe lasting machine helps shape the front part of the shoe upper onto the shoe last. This process improves the shoe’s structure and gives it the desired form. It is commonly used in many types of footwear production to achieve a clean and stable shape.
The heel seat lasting machine works on the back section of the shoe. It secures the heel area and helps create a firm structure before sole attachment. Proper lasting helps improve overall comfort and product consistency.
A sole pressing machine is used to attach the outsole to the upper securely. Good sole bonding is essential for durability and product quality. This machine helps ensure that the shoe sole is fixed evenly and firmly.
A heat setting machine helps stabilize the shape of the shoe upper after lasting. It improves shoe appearance and helps maintain the desired form during later production stages. This process is especially important for achieving a consistent finish.
For certain types of footwear, molding machines are used to shape components or soles. These machines help create precise forms and improve production consistency. They are commonly found in factories producing sports shoes or molded footwear products.
Before packaging, shoes often go through a finishing process. Polishing and finishing machines help improve surface appearance, clean details, and prepare the product for final inspection. A good finish gives shoes a more professional look.
Quality control is an important part of footwear manufacturing. Shoe testing machines help manufacturers check product performance and ensure consistency during production. This process helps reduce defects and improve reliability.
After production and inspection, packaging equipment prepares shoes for shipping. Proper packaging helps protect products during transportation and improves overall presentation for customers.
Shoe manufacturing involves many production steps, and each machine plays a different role in ensuring quality and efficiency. From cutting and sewing to lasting, sole attachment, and finishing, having the right footwear machinery can help manufacturers achieve smoother production and better product consistency.
